MSI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2020 in Review

708 of the 4,877 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Motorola Solutions (MSI) for Q2 2020, worth a combined $20.7B — up 2.5% from $20.2B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 93 funds closed out of MSI and 90 opened new positions — a net loss of 3 holders — while 264 trimmed existing stakes and 237 added.

The largest buyer was Capital World Investors, adding an estimated $407M. The largest seller was T. Rowe Price Associates, cutting an estimated $358M.
